    Top DOD Execs to Watch in 2024: ASRC Federal’s Kevin Smiley

    By Staff WriterJune 25, 2024
    Share
    LinkedIn Facebook Twitter Email
    Kevin Smiley, ASRC Federal

    Kevin Smiley

    Vice President & General Manager, Defense & Intel Operating Group, ASRC Federal

    Kevin Smiley’s team of over 1,400 professionals supports the Infrastructure Operations Support Division, the largest division within the ASRC Federal’s defense and intel operating group. They also serve their customers with excellence and dedication at locations throughout the United States as well as remote locations from the North Slope of Alaska to the Hawaiian Islands.

    “Our team’s work is the backbone for critical systems supporting the key missions of our Department of Defense customers, including the armed forces, the Missile Defense Agency (MDA) and Department of Homeland Security,” Smiley said.

    Smiley cites the expansion of ASRC Federal’s infrastructure operations services to the MDA as one of the company’s biggest achievements in this market. Specifically, the agency announced late in 2023 that ASRC Federal would provide 24/7/365 maintenance, repair and sustainment services for the facilities, real property and building equipment at the Missile Defense Complex and Cantonment area in Fort Greely, Alaska.

    Why Watch

    Smiley is enthusiastic about the new and additional depth of capabilities the company now offers customers through its recent acquisitions of Broadleaf, Inc. and the supply chain business of SAIC. The acquisitions, which also brought strong customer relationships, have opened opportunities that will take ASRC Federal to entirely new customers while also enhancing the support provided to existing ones, Smiley said.

    “We’re looking at continuing infrastructure ops support and new capabilities such as aircraft maintenance and training support,” he said.

    Jason Nichols, president of the defense and intel operating group at ASRC Federal, said Smiley’s “steadfast dedication to his customers’ missions, coupled with decades of experience in the DOD market, make him an invaluable leader.”

    “His strategic insight and deep understanding of customer needs inspire and guide his team,” Nichols said. “These exceptional qualities have been instrumental in ASRC Federal’s success and foster a culture of excellence across the organization.”

    Fun fact: An Air Force veteran, Smiley’s focus on people and community carries over into his work as a mentor and promoter of professional opportunities for veterans as well as his outside work as the former Alaska junior Olympic commissioner for the Amateur Softball Association (now USA Softball). “I still enjoy coaching both youth softball and baseball,” he said.
